The VPN Provider Comparison Chart on VPN.com Grows to 188,000 Data Points, 913 Providers & CountingSAN FRANCISCO and ATLANTA, Feb. 21, 2018 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- VPN.com has just released its updated VPN provider comparison chart, which has now grown to encompass 188,000 data points covering over 900 different VPN providers. The chart offers a rich comparison—including statistics and reviews—on hundreds of VPN providers; it’s growing each week as the team updates it with new data. “Our team has spent that past 36 months researching, analyzing and compiling the necessary data points to create this massive VPN comparison chart,” comments Michael Gargiulo, Founder of VPN.com. “I am excited to see that it’s already helping more than 22,000 visitors who come to our website each month.” VPNs help internet users maintain their privacy and security. They work by connecting a computer to a secure server after connecting to the internet. Once connected, the VPN encrypts all the user’s browsing activity and internet data mking impossible for a hacker or Internet Service Provider (ISP) to ever read. “VPNs have been around since 1996,” Gargiulo explains. “They’re designed to provide a secure internet experience for users who value their privacy. The most recent studies are finding that more than 80% of active internet users will rely on a VPN over the next decade.” As more people seek a secure and safe browsing experience, the demand for VPNs is on the rise. The search term “VPN” now has more than 13 million monthly searches on Google, a sharp increase from the 1 million monthly searches that were reported for 2016.
